Default external voltage regulator

I have a 1992 Ram 150 with 5.4 EFI. Charging circuit went bad in PCM, all kind of stuff went wacky. I took my alternator to a rebuild shop, gentleman put in an internal regulator, everything working fine now except except engine light stay on all the time. Haven't found anyone who can guide me as to how to remedy this or found any wiring diagrams for the particular fix I'm living with. Should I be concerned even though haven't found any other issues? Check codes, if it's just the charging system the PCM is complaining about, don't worry about it. I do believe there IS a fix for that though, not sure what it is.... might be as simple as leaving the PCM hooked up to the alternator... not like it is controlling anything.
